We not only have a petroleum-based economy, but we have a petroleum-based lifestyle in America and most of the world. Almost everything manufactured relies on petroleum as an ingredient in the process, but more importantly, in the movement of goods to the consumer. Identifying a good or service that does not rely in some way on petroleum would be challenging. It is nonsense to think that we can transition every vehicle, truck, train, plane, or bus in America to a battery-operated alternative in fifteen years.

In 2020, there were 105 million automobiles in America. In the same year, there were 180 million other vehicles registered. The total is 285 million motorized vehicles on the road and our government, the Left wing of our government, thinks we can convert those to electric alternatives by 2035.
